Ming, sod off!  BtVS is a wonderful show, one that is well worth obsessing over and TV-wise, I would say that it is at least the equal to Babylon 5, if not more daring in form and structure. The man in charge of the show, Joss Whedon, understands TV and how shows should be paced and arced, and he has the confidence to succeed in things such as the musical episode and the episode where the characters couldn't speak for 40 straight minutes.
Btw, I have seasons 4-7 on video, the first 2 DVD collections, a number of season 5 and 6 eps downloaded and burned to CD (including the entirety of OMWF) and a number of non-fiction books about Buffy. My wife and I are big fans, and are always willing to talk Buffy.
Btw, the new season doesn't start until January in the UK, and there won't be any new shows in the US until January 17th, 2003.
